Pedro C. Fernandez concentrates his practice on patent prosecution and the preparation of patent applications in the electrical and mechanical engineering fields. As a patent attorney, some of the technologies Mr. Fernandez has worked on relate to consumer electronics, telecommunication systems, computer networks, multi-function copiers, flat-panel displays, medical devices, and business methods.
Prior to becoming a patent attorney, Mr. Fernandez worked for eleven years as an electrical engineer in the fields of defense-related sonar signal processing systems, aircraft turbine engine mounted systems, and automated test equipment.
Mr. Fernandez received his Bachelor of Science in Electrical Engineering from the University of Massachusetts Dartmouth in 1982, and a Juris Doctor from Fordham University School of Law in 1996. He is also registered to practice as a patent attorney before the U.S. Patent and Trademark Office.
